  • Crockett Hills Regional Park | East Bay Parks
    Trails include a 4 5-mile segment of the Bay Area Ridge Trail The topography of Crockett Hills Regional Park and the adjoining Carquinez Regional Shoreline consists of open, rolling grasslands, wooded ravines, eucalyptus-shaded meadows, and river shoreline Multi-purpose trails provide access to canyon views and ridgetop vistas

  • Mountain Bike Trails | East Bay Parks
    Crockett Hills Regional Park has almost 10 miles of natural surface trails accessible to bikes Expect some strenuous climbing to access the southern portion of the park where you will find a network of bike optimized trails including the Sugar City Trail, Warep Trail, Tree Frog Loop, Goldfinch Trail, Two Peaks Trail, and the Back Ranch Loop

  • Carquinez Straight Regional Shoreline Brochure - East Bay Regional Park . . .
    Carquinez Strait Regional Shoreline Year opened: 1989 Acres: 1,568 Highlights: Hiking, biking, horseback riding, bird-watching, 3 6 miles of paved bikepath Did you know? In 1799 Spanish explorers named the Carquinez Strait from the Greek word for crab
